Understanding the Importance of Pushrod Length
When I first started working on engine builds, I quickly realized how crucial pushrod length is for optimal valve train performance. An incorrect pushrod length can lead to issues like improper valve timing, excessive wear, and even engine failure. That’s when I knew I needed a reliable pushrod length checker tool.
Types of Pushrod Length Checker Tools
I discovered that there are mainly two types of pushrod length checker tools: adjustable and fixed. Adjustable tools allow for more flexibility and can accommodate various engine setups, while fixed tools are often easier to use for a specific application.
